═══════════════════════════════════════════════════════════════════════════════════════════════════════════════════════ EXERCISE ═══════════════════════════════════════════════════════════════════════════════════════════════════════════════════════ 2025-09-13 00:01:09.317 | INFO | <<< UI ENSURE >>> 2025-09-13 00:01:09.321 | INFO | UI get current page 2025-09-13 00:01:09.386 | INFO | [UI] page_event_list 2025-09-13 00:01:09.391 | INFO | Goto page_exercise 2025-09-13 00:01:09.394 | INFO | <<< UI GOTO PAGE_EXERCISE >>> 2025-09-13 00:01:09.435 | INFO | Page switch: page_event_list -> page_main 2025-09-13 00:01:09.440 | INFO | Click (1240, 37) @ GOTO_MAIN 2025-09-13 00:01:10.063 | INFO | Click (1175, 104) @ LOGIN_ANNOUNCE_2 2025-09-13 00:01:10.549 | INFO | Page switch: page_main_white -> page_campaign_menu 2025-09-13 00:01:10.554 | INFO | Click (1153, 500) @ MAIN_GOTO_CAMPAIGN_WHITE 2025-09-13 00:01:15.652 | INFO | Page switch: page_main_white -> page_campaign_menu 2025-09-13 00:01:15.656 | INFO | Click (1212, 523) @ MAIN_GOTO_CAMPAIGN_WHITE 2025-09-13 00:01:15.939 | INFO | Page switch: page_campaign_menu -> page_exercise 2025-09-13 00:01:15.945 | INFO | Click (1027, 627) @ CAMPAIGN_MENU_GOTO_EXERCISE 2025-09-13 00:01:16.237 | INFO | Page arrive: page_exercise 2025-09-13 00:01:16.250 | INFO | Bind task ['General', 'Alas', 'Exercise'] 2025-09-13 00:01:16.254 | INFO | Save config ./config/alas-pc.json, Exercise.Exercise.OpponentRefreshValue=0, Exercise.Exercise.OpponentRefreshRecord=datetime.datetime(2025, 9, 13, 0, 1, 16) 2025-09-13 00:01:16.271 | INFO | [Change_opponent_count] 0 2025-09-13 00:01:16.276 | INFO | [Exercise_ExerciseStrategy] fri18 2025-09-13 00:01:16.303 | INFO | Loading OCR model: ./bin/cnocr_models/cnocr 2025-09-13 00:01:16.476 | INFO | [OCR_PERIOD_REMAIN 0.196s] 8天23:58:45 2025-09-13 00:01:16.480 | INFO | Exercise period remain: 8 days, 23:58:45 2025-09-13 00:01:16.483 | INFO | Preserve 5 exercise 2025-09-13 00:01:16.521 | INFO | [OCR_EXERCISE_REMAIN 0.035s] 10 ═════════════════════════════════════════════════ EXERCISE REMAIN 10 ══════════════════════════════════════════════════ 2025-09-13 00:01:16.527 | INFO | EXERCISE REMAIN 10 ───────────────────────────────────────────────────── OPPONENT 0 ────────────────────────────────────────────────────── 2025-09-13 00:01:16.532 | INFO | OPPONENT 0 2025-09-13 00:01:16.534 | INFO | <<< OPPONENT: 0 >>> 2025-09-13 00:01:16.541 | INFO | Click ( 221, 267) @ OPPONENT_0_0 2025-09-13 00:01:17.273 | INFO | Click ( 640, 576) @ EXERCISE_PREPARATION 2025-09-13 00:01:17.876 | INFO | <<< TRY: 1 >>> 2025-09-13 00:01:17.882 | INFO | Combat preparation 2025-09-13 00:01:17.887 | INFO | Click (1114, 644) @ BATTLE_PREPARATION 2025-09-13 00:01:22.675 | INFO | [BattleUI] PAUSE 2025-09-13 00:01:22.678 | INFO | Combat execute 2025-09-13 00:01:23.101 | INFO | [99% - 99%] 2025-09-13 00:01:28.132 | INFO | [87% - 87%] 2025-09-13 00:01:33.218 | INFO | [81% - 71%] 2025-09-13 00:01:38.351 | INFO | [75% - 53%] 2025-09-13 00:01:43.430 | INFO | [68% - 00%] 2025-09-13 00:01:48.527 | INFO | [00% - 00%] 2025-09-13 00:01:53.630 | INFO | [00% - 00%] 2025-09-13 00:01:58.736 | INFO | [00% - 00%] 2025-09-13 00:02:03.849 | INFO | [68% - 00%] 2025-09-13 00:02:08.949 | INFO | [00% - 00%] 2025-09-13 00:02:14.042 | INFO | [00% - 00%] 2025-09-13 00:02:19.171 | INFO | [00% - 00%] 2025-09-13 00:02:24.271 | INFO | [00% - 00%] 2025-09-13 00:02:25.174 | INFO | Click ( 789, 508)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:27.274 | INFO | Click ( 794, 517)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:29.384 | INFO | [00% - 00%] 2025-09-13 00:02:29.393 | INFO | Click ( 787, 518)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:31.479 | INFO | Click ( 766, 516)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:33.588 | INFO | Click ( 796, 503)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:34.489 | INFO | [00% - 00%] 2025-09-13 00:02:35.688 | INFO | Click ( 794, 512)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:37.790 | INFO | Click ( 807, 510)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:39.588 | INFO | [00% - 00%] 2025-09-13 00:02:39.887 | INFO | Click ( 782, 514)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:41.992 | INFO | Click ( 808, 514)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:44.096 | INFO | Click ( 793, 514)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:44.694 | INFO | [00% - 00%] 2025-09-13 00:02:46.197 | INFO | Click ( 787, 512) @ PO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:48.303 | INFO | Function calls: threading.py L890 _bootstrap() threading.py L926 _bootstrap_inner() threading.py L870 run() threadbased.py L254 run() output.py L801 click_callback() app.py L435 process_manager.py L51 start() process.py L112 start() context.py L223 _Popen() context.py L277 _Popen() popen_fork.py L20 __init__() popen_fork.py L74 _launch() process.py L297 _bootstrap() process.py L99 run() process_manager.py L166 run_process() alas.py L555 loop() alas.py L69 run() alas.py L254 exercise() exercise.py L237 run() exercise.py L115 _exercise_once() combat.py L182 _combat() combat.py L119 _combat_execute() info_handler.py L100 handle_popup_confirm() control.py L37 click() device.py L259 handle_control_check() device.py L295 click_record_check() device.py L43 show_function_call() 2025-09-13 00:02:48.319 | WARNING | Too many click for a button: PO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:48.322 | WARNING | History click: ['PO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E', 'PO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E'] 2025-09-13 00:02:48.330 | ERROR | GameTooManyClickError: Too many click for a button: POPUP_CONFIRM_EXERCISE_COMBAT_EXECUTE 2025-09-13 00:02:48.335 | WARNING | Saving error: ./log/error/1757692968335